Kira's Family Cut-Out Cookie Recipe. Pre-heat the oven to 400 degrees. Then cream the following ingredients together: 1 Cup Shortening. 1 1/2 Cups Sugar. 2 Eggs. Next, stir in the following ingredients: 2 & 3/4 Cups Flour. 1 tsp Cream of Tartar.

Peppermint Chocolate Sugar Cookies. Preheat oven to 350°F. In the bowl of a stand mixer, cream together butter and sugar until well combined. Add vanilla extract, peppermint extract, and egg. Beat to combine. In a separate bowl, combine baking powder, flour, and cocoa powder.

Instructions. In a large mixing bowl, add in the butter and sugar. Beat on medium with hand mixer until creamed. Add in the eggs and vanilla extract. Beat until incorporated. Set aside. In a small mixing bowl, add in the flour, hot cocoa mix, baking powder, and cornstarch. Whisk to combine.

Preheat oven to 400° F. Line baking sheets with parchment paper and set aside. In a bowl, whisk together the flour, cocoa powder, baking powder, and salt. Set aside. In a large bowl, combine softened butter and confectioners' sugar using a hand mixer.¹ Beat until light and fluffy, about 1 to 2 minutes.
